Instrumental is Hiring a Solutions Architect Near Palo Alto, CA

Instrumental helps the world's most admired electronics brands build better hardware. We drive the digital transformation of quality, inspection, and testing with data analysis and AI products. Hardware engineering, operations, and quality teams leverage Instrumental's manufacturing platform to accelerate development time, improve yields, and reduce field failures.
As a Solutions Architect, you will work with Instrumental's rapidly growing go-to-market team to deliver technical solutions for various applications across leading electronics brands.
Our team doesn't wait for things to happen, we make them happen. Successful team members are problem solvers and adaptable - when it's not in the playbook, they create the next play. When there is no playbook, they start one. Most of our go-to-market team comprises experienced engineers who understand how much time and manual effort goes into manufacturing - and have come to the business to increase their impact on our industry.
This is a unique role that will leverage your hardware engineering background, technical curiosity, and interpersonal skills to directly influence how customers build their products and help Instrumental scale. As a member of the go-to-market team, your impact extends beyond just traditional technical expertise; this is an opportunity for dynamic synthesis of business strategy, analytics, and gap analysis. You will be a key player in ensuring that our solutions not only meet immediate technical requirements but align seamlessly with customer business goals.
What You'll Do:
    • Design Solutions : Guide and mentor the project team through specification, design, development, and deployment to ensure customer requirements are met. Facilitate change management to their business and business process design & development that leverages Instrumental capabilities.
    • Station Requirements & Design : Scope and design Instrumental stations, adjusting imagery, mechanical nest designs to suit customer applications.
    • Technical Validation: Work with sales to validate the technical scope of opportunities for new and existing customers across their line.
    • Cross-Functional Depth : Work at depth across engineering, operations, and quality to drive solutions within a diverse set of issues.
Who You Are:
    • B.S. required; STEM degree preferred
    • 3 years experience as a product design, mechanical, electrical, manufacturing, quality, or operations engineer OR 3 years experience as Solution Architect, preferably in complex and large-scale discrete manufacturing environment
    • Industry-specific experience in one or more of: consumer electronics, measurement & testing, heavy industry/manufacturing, aerospace, automotive, defense, medical, etc.
    • Strong understanding of manufacturing processes, information systems, change management, system implementation, and best practices during development, new product introduction (NPI), & mass production
    • A desire to be customer-facing, with a customer-success mindset
    • Demonstrated ability to be successful in a startup environment or as an intrapreneur in a larger organization.

About Instrumental

Instrumental develops a cloud-based platform that offers anomaly detection and failure analysis solutions to the manufacturing sector.
